Hajdúnánási Fürdő is the spa facility of Hajdúnánás, designated alongside Hajdúszoboszló and Debrecen as the third spa city of Hajdú-Bihar county in eastern Hungary, where iodinated bicarbonated simple mineral waters drawn from the deep thermal aquifers of the Pannonian Basin have been developed into a bathing and wellness destination serving the agricultural communities of the northeastern Hungarian plain. Hajdúnánás is situated 40 km from Debrecen and 27 km from Nyíregyháza in the northeastern Alföld, a region of sunflower and grain fields that conceals beneath its flat surface one of Europe's most remarkable geothermal water systems, exploited across eastern Hungary to supply both agricultural heating and thermal bathing. The iodine content of the Hajdúnánás mineral waters distinguishes them within the rich thermal spring landscape of Hungary's Great Plain, offering mineral bathing that combines the relaxing warmth of the Pannonian artesian waters with the particular character traditionally associated with iodine-bearing thermal waters within a long bathing tradition.
